Download Final | TOUR 190 - Wedding Planning/Management and more Quizzes Hospitality and Tourism in PDF only on Docsity! TERM 1 What is the general length of engagements? DEFINITION 1 -It varies -It is usually 18 months, but is now generally 14 1/2 months. -There is no "perfect timeline for an engagement. TERM 2 What are the 7 phases of research when planning a wedding? DEFINITION 2 -Estimate the number of guests to be invited. -Asses potential location for ceremony and reception. -Identify wedding date options. -Identify potential vendors. - Determine budget. -Conduct feasibility analysis. -Generally started 12-24 months before the wedding or as soon as possible. TERM 3 Feasibility analysis is...? DEFINITION 3 - Figuring out the "must haves" versus the "if budget permits" TERM 4 What really affects the date of your wedding? DEFINITION 4 - The location, especially if you are choosing a popular venue. TERM 5 You need to pick out your vendors based on what? DEFINITION 5 - your timeline not importance. - You should book your venue before the hair stylist, even if to you the hair stylist is more important, the venue takes time to figure out all the details. TERM 6 What are the 7 issues relating to the design aspect of planning a wedding? DEFINITION 6 - Develop theme and vision. - Conduct site inspections. - Select date and book venues. - Contact a visit potential vendors. - Determine wedding party members. - Finalize list of guest to be invited. - Consider desired styles of formalwear for couple and attendants. - 10-18 months prior to wedding TERM 7 How many vendors should you have picked out during the design part of planning a wedding? DEFINITION 7 - 2-4 vendors per category. - rated low, medium, high. - allows for budget targeting. TERM 8 What are the 10 issues in the coordination stage of planning a wedding? DEFINITION 8 - Select and book vendors, sign contracts as needed, and make down payments. - Select formalwear for couple and attendants. - Select and book honeymoon destination. - Mail save-the-date cards. - Develop draft of the production schedule. - Prepare gift registry. - Develop draft layout of ceremony and reception sites. - Reserve block of hotel rooms for out-of-town guests and wedding location. - Take engagement photos. - Mail invitations. - Everything before developing a draft schedule is 6-12 months before w TERM 9 What are some venue locations? DEFINITION 10 - Review contract legalities for final payment and accountability. - If marrying out of resident country, determine documentation required (can take a year or longer). - Obtain passports, if needed. - Complete blood tests, if required. - Apply for and obtain marriage license. - Obtain name change forms, if changing last name. - 1-3 months prior may be longer of out of country TERM 21 What was the average wedding cost in the third quarter of 2009? DEFINITION 21 $22,121 (up 34%) TERM 22 What are the budget categories? DEFINITION 22 - Reception and Rentals (40%) - Photography (10%) - Wedding consultant (10%) - Wedding attire (8%) - Floral Decor (7%) - Music and other entertainment (7%) - Wedding rings (excluding engagement rings) (4%) - Stationery (3%) - Gifts (3%) - Transportation and lodging (3%) - Wedding cake and other pastries (2%) - Ceremony and legal issues (2%) - Wedding day preparation (1%) TERM 23 Tipping... DEFINITION 23 - Important because most clients don't think about it. - Make sure tips and takes are included in proposals. TERM 24 How much should you tip the Maitre d' or banquet manager? DEFINITION 24 $200-300 TERM 25 How much should you tip the chefs? DEFINITION 25 $50 each TERM 26 How much should you tip the parking valets? DEFINITION 26 $.50-1 per car TERM 27 How much should you tip the powder room attendant? DEFINITION 27 $1 per guest TERM 28 How much should you tip the limo? DEFINITION 28 15-20% of the bill TERM 29 How much should you tip the hair and make- up stylist? DEFINITION 29 15-20% of the bill TERM 30 How much should you tip delivery truck drivers? DEFINITION 30 $10 per person TERM 31 How much should you tip the DJ or musician? DEFINITION 31 $20-25 each TERM 32 How much should you tip the officiant? DEFINITION 32 $100 or more donation TERM 33 How much should you tip the consultant? DEFINITION 33 $100 or more based on budget TERM 34 What about the caterers proposal? DEFINITION 34 - should be the wow factor - the couple should think they are your only client - You need to be different, new, and fun - What makes you stand out - be creative TERM 35 What about the caterer and dietary restrictions? DEFINITION 35 - help people with dietary needs without singling them out - Kosher -> jewish - Glatt kosher -> strict TERM 46 Readings DEFINITION 46 - Selections - Common religious readings and non-religious readings - Who, When, how - select carefully - Start one month before hand - Practice out loud TERM 47 What are the two types of vows? DEFINITION 47 - Standard - Write your own TERM 48 What are some guidelines and policies for a wedding ceremony? DEFINITION 48 - Greek orthodox and Catholic are usually very long - Jewish weddings can't marry on certain dates - Mormons have a sealing room for people with good standing in the church. - access to ceremony site - Are the floral decor and music permitted on the site and will the flowers have to stay - Are second marriages permitted? - What about pets TERM 49 The Washington National Cathedral DEFINITION 49 - Either the bride or the groom needs to have an established relationship with the Cathedral in on of the fallowing ways: - a noteworthy contribution has been made over time - an alum of one of the cathedral schools - a member of the staff - Application - personal statement from the couple - a letter from their parish or church - a letter from the person providing the marriage counseling - a letter from the officiant priest - no weddings are permitted outside on the grounds or at the c TERM 50 What are the two primary styles of photography? DEFINITION 50 - Traditional - Photojournalistic TERM 51 What is photojournalism? DEFINITION 51 - newer - Candid - Natural - All angles - Able to catch all of the event while being very hands off TERM 52 What is traditional photography? DEFINITION 52 - Not used as much now - Older - Posed/ Staged - Front and center
